bq. there is a also a parameter for controlling the queue side. I guess Varun meant 'queue size'. On http://hbase.apache.org/book.html, if you search for 'hbase.thrift.minWorkerThreads', you would see 3 parameters. The last is hbase.thrift.maxQueuedRequests
Cheers On Fri, Mar 1, 2013 at 11:01 AM, Varun Sharma <[email protected]> wrote: > I think there is a also a parameter for controlling the queue side. If you > are opening persistent connections (connections that never close), you > should probably set the queue size to 0. Because those connections will > anyways never get threads to serve them since the connections that go > through first, will hog the thread pool. > > If you see "queue is full" errors in the thrift log, then there is a > bottleneck on thrift side in terms of number of workers.
